Ingredients for the Best Lentil Soup Recipe
- 1 cup lentils, rinsed and drained
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on thyme
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
How to Prepare the Best Lentil Soup Recipe
Alright, let’s dive into making this incredible lentil soup! I promise it’s super straightforward, and you’ll be so proud of yourself when you see (and smell) the final result. Here’s how to bring all those delicious flavors together!
Step 1: Sauté the Vegetables
First things first, grab a large pot and heat up those 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Once it’s shimmering, toss in the chopped onion, diced carrots, and diced celery. Oh, the smell of those veggies sizzling together is just heavenly! You’ll want to sauté them for about 5-7 minutes, or until they’re softened and starting to get a little golden. This step is crucial because it builds the flavor base for your soup!
Step 2: Add Garlic and Lentils
Now it’s time to add in the star of the show—those lovely lentils! But first, mix in 3 cloves of minced garlic and let them cook for about a minute. You want to make sure the garlic gets fragrant but doesn’t burn, so keep an eye on it! After that, pour in your rinsed lentils along with 4 cups of vegetable broth, 1 teaspoon of cumin, and 1 teaspoon of thyme. Give everything a good stir and be sure to sprinkle in some salt and pepper to taste. It’s the perfect medley of ingredients!
Step 3: Cooking the Soup
Bring that beautiful mixture to a boil, and then reduce the heat to a gentle simmer. Cover the pot and let it bubble away for about 30 minutes. You’ll want to check on it occasionally and give it a little stir. If you like your soup smoother, feel free to puree it with an immersion blender after it’s cooked. Just be careful—hot soup can splatter! But trust me, whether you leave it chunky or blend it up, it’s going to be delicious. Serve it hot, and get ready for some serious comfort in a bowl!

Tips for Success
To make sure your lentil soup turns out absolutely amazing every time, here are a few handy tips! First, don’t be shy with the seasoning. Lentils love flavor, so taste as you go and adjust the salt and pepper to suit your palate. If you’re feeling adventurous, try adding a splash of lemon juice or a dash of hot sauce for a little kick!
Also, consider topping your soup with fresh herbs like parsley or cilantro right before serving—it adds a lovely pop of color and freshness. I love to serve mine with crusty bread or a side salad for a complete meal. And remember, this soup is excellent for meal prep; it gets even tastier the next day as the flavors meld together! FAQ About the Best Lentil Soup Recipe
Can I use different types of lentils?
Absolutely! While I love using green or brown lentils for this recipe, you can definitely swap in red or yellow lentils if that’s what you have on hand. Just keep in mind that red lentils cook faster and tend to break down more, which will give you a creamier soup. If you use them, you might want to reduce the cooking time to about 20 minutes instead of 30 minutes. So, feel free to experiment!
How do I store leftovers?
Storing leftovers is super easy! Just let the soup cool down to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container. It’ll keep in the fridge for about 4-5 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, just reheat it on the stovetop over medium heat, adding a splash of broth or water if it’s thickened up too much. You can also microwave it, but be sure to stir occasionally to heat it evenly. It’s just as comforting the next day (or even better!), so don’t hesitate to make a big batch!
Can I add meat to this recipe?
Of course! If you want to add some meat to the soup, shredded chicken or diced sausage works beautifully. Just cook the meat in the pot before adding the vegetables, then follow the rest of the steps as usual. You can also toss in some cooked bacon or ham for a smoky flavor. Just remember, if you add meat, you might want to adjust the seasoning a bit, as the meat will bring its own salty goodness to the mix!
